  • Citrus: Okay, obviously, we gotta start with the OG! This anime follows the story of Yuzu Aihara, a fashionable high school girl, and Mei Aihara, the stern student council president. When Yuzu's mom remarries, she finds herself becoming step-sisters with Mei, who is also the head of the student council. The anime is packed with drama, romance, and some seriously cute moments, as Yuzu and Mei navigate their complex feelings for each other.
  • Bloom Into You: This is another gem for those who love stories with realistic, character-driven narratives. It follows the story of Yuu Koito, a girl who has a hard time understanding love. Yuu meets Touko Nanami, the student council president, and their relationship starts to develop in unexpected ways. Bloom Into You is an exploration of identity and self-discovery. This anime is well-known for its beautiful animation, its poignant exploration of themes, and its slow-burn romance.
  • Sasameki Koto: This one is a sweet, lighthearted series that focuses on the relationship between two girls: Sumika Murasame and Ushio Kazama. Sumika is secretly in love with Ushio, but Ushio doesn’t quite pick up on her feelings. It is the perfect blend of comedy and romance.

  • What makes Citrus different from other yuri anime? Citrus is known for its focus on the raw, often passionate, relationship between Yuzu and Mei. The series fearlessly deals with complex themes like familial relationships, self-discovery, and the societal pressures that young women face when embracing their sexuality. It's the exploration of these themes that sets it apart. It’s not just a cute romance; it's a deep dive into the characters’ lives and emotions.
